Job Description

This is a remote position.


BooksTime is looking for an accountant to join us as an Accounting Team Lead. You ll oversee bookkeeping services for multiple clients assist in training new Senior Accountants on BooksTime s processes and eventually help lead the US Senior Accountant Team.

Key Responsibilities:

Financial Oversight :

  • Demonstrate a thorough understanding of professional accounting and bookkeeping practices and ensure high quality accounting services and reporting are being provided to our clients.
  • Maintain optimal profit margins for any assigned clients and the team.
  • Perform quality control reviews of client financial statements.
  • Collaborate with the Senior Accountant team members and be a highlevel resource for any accounting and operational questions they may have.

Leadership and Team Management:

  • Train and mentor assigned team members in accordance with BooksTime s standard processes.
  • Provide ongoing coaching to ensure clients are receiving the highest quality work and service.
  • Oversee team member performance and lead annual performance reviews.
  • Assign new client work to the Senior Accountant team members to help increase productivity and foster an environment of employee growth.
  • Transfer client work to new Senior Accountants efficiently and effectively.
  • Provide or assign team coverage during vacation or sick leave absences.
  • Lead a team in delivering topnotch bookkeeping services to our clients.
  • Build strong relationships with the team members.

Talent Advancement:

  • Work with members of our Talent Acquisition team to find and hire excellent Senior Accountant candidates.
  • Work on identifying internal talent and promote their growth by helping develop their skills and abilities.
  • Take initiative and responsibility for your growth the success of your team and the success of BooksTime overall.

Client Satisfaction and Success

  • Build a relationship with clients by gaining an indepth understanding of their business needs and objectives. Once established proactively provide efficient solutions and recommend additional services.
  • Serve as a resource to all assigned team members for guidance on client tasks and be willing to step in to help resolve client issues and/or urgent needs.
  • Oversee a portfolio of clients ensuring books are complete and accurate and deadlines are met.
  • Effectively manage communication between team members and clients.

Process Improvement:

  • Assume ownership and responsibility of assigned tasks from start to finish including but not limited to client work and communication.
  • Identify areas of improvement within BooksTime s processes and create a strategy for implementing changes.
  • Willingness to follow established policies and procedures consistently and accurately while also providing feedback on how to help the company run more effectively.

Requirements


  • 5 years of management experience
  • An ideal candidate has handled the accounting for multiple companies at one time while also managing a team of 5 individuals.
  • Proven track record of successfully managing a team.
  • Example titles for individuals who would be successful in this role may include:
  • Controller Finance Manager Director of Accounting VP of Finance CFO Team Lead Supervisor etc.
  • Experience working with multiple clients at the same time preferably small to midsize businesses.
  • 5 years of experience using QuickBooks and/or similar cloudbased accounting software.
  • Must live in the US and be able to work US hours


Benefits


  • FullTime/PartTime: Fulltime preferred. For parttime 32 hours per week is still required.
  • Salary Range: Negotiable. Starting wage is typically between $38$45 per hour depending on education and experience.
  • Benefits based on eligibility requirementsmay include:
  • Health (QSEHRA reimbursement plan)
  • Tech Reimbursements
  • Simple IRA Employer Match
  • This position is and always will be 100% remote.
